Rookie
9 chapters · 7 hours 4 minutes
English · Japanese · Korean|Audio Korean

Mac, xcode
1 Class Projects

It takes about 5 hours hour(s) to complete each project.

  • Business card app

Skills You’ll Learn

swift

A language for iOS development

xcode

IDE for iOS development

Apple developer console

How to use the developer console site for App Store submissions

Swift & iOS app development for beginners

Development, especially iOS app development, seems to have many barriers to entry for those who are new to development. I've prepared this class to make iOS development easy and fun for everyone.


The development environment for this class

  • Swift 5
  • iOS 15.4 version
  • A Mac that can install Xcode is required

Characteristics of the Dominic Class

  • Lectures with friendly and detailed explanations for non-majors and beginners
  • Theory X Practice O, I feel the joy of completing the app every time I write code
  • You can practice all of the courses, from creating an app to submitting it to the App Store.

In this class, we'll lay the foundation for app development. You don't need to be a major or have prior knowledge about development. I'm going to start with the basic syntax of Swift, the iOS development language.

The app we create is simple at first, but after taking the course, we gradually add the features I want The curriculum is designed to lay the foundation for continuous iOS app development.

I'm Dominic, an 8th year developer


Hi, I'm Dominic, an 8th year developer. It's been 8 years since I worked as a developer, and 4 years since I started iOS development. I liked sharing, so I gave presentations at various conferences. We also conduct an iOS basics study every Friday. I'm interested in fully understanding the basics, so I'm studying and organizing the details of Swift's grammar and iOS.


iPhone 앱을 App Store에 제출하십시오 - 뉴스 - Apple DeveloperI still enjoy developing and studying iOS apps so much that I dream of becoming the CEO of Apple. If someone asks me what is the biggest attraction of iOS development

Immediate feedback is possible because it creates a screen that users can directly see and use! I think the answer is “.

This is also the reason I recommend iOS development to people who are new to development. It's not just about studying with your head This is because I can see the screen I created as soon as I write it, so it's much easier to understand how programming works.


Learn by making your own

Create your own business card app

Let's build our first iOS app! You can create the features you need, install them on your phone, and use them directly, or share them with multiple users who need your services. As the number of users increases, you can raise pocket money by posting ads, or create fans who use your own apps 😎


What is the business card app we will make

  • You can register the contents of the business card (photo, name, job, address, self-introduction)
  • If you select your registered business card, you can select details

In this class Fundamentals of iOS app developmentTherefore, if you use what you have learned after taking all the classes, it's not necessarily a business card app You can also create other apps of your choice.



I learn something like this

Swift - Apple Developer

[Getting started with Swift]

  • iOS development uses a development language called Swift.
  • Learn the Swift language and learn basic grammar.
  • Let's also install Xcode, which is a development environment for iOS apps.

[Introduction to programming]

  • Learn the basic elements of a beginner's customization program.

[Getting started with object-oriented]

  • Learn about object-oriented programming, an important trend in recent development.

[Let's make an iOS app]

  • Let's create basic UIs for iOS apps together.
  • Learn how to make it so that you can use it later when creating the apps you want.

[Create a business card screen]

  • Let's make a screen for our first app, a business card app.

[Move the screen]

  • Learn how to move between screens.
  • Learn how to move data between screens.
  • Learn about the life cycle of a view controller

[Submit to the App Store]

  • Try registering our app in the App Store on the Apple Developer Console.




From creating your own app to submitting it to the App Store

Let's start step by step!

이런 분들에게 추천합니다!

▶ I recommend it to people like this!


Curriculum

Creator

Dominic

Dominic

Hi, I'm Dominic, an 8th year developer.

Steve Jobs was the first person to start iOS development. I was so inspired by Steve Jobs that I fell in love with the Apple brand, and now I'm an iOS developer 😊

I'm still having fun developing and studying iOS apps so much that I dream of becoming the CEO of Apple. If someone asks me what is the biggest appeal of iOS development, it is possible to give immediate feedback because it creates a screen that users can directly see and use! I think I'll answer.

This is also the reason I recommend iOS development to people who are new to development. This is because I don't just study with my head, but I can see the screen I created as soon as I write it, so it's much easier to understand how programming works.

I wanted this class to be easy and fun. We support your introduction to iOS development!


100038555559653

100038555559653

미닉길 Minic GIL

미닉길 Minic GIL

View similar classes you might also like

iOS Swift App Development by Apple Engineers - 10,000 Lines of Coding [Intermediate]Apps  |  Ryan
SupportOffice hours: M-F 10:00-16:00 (KST)
CLASS 101, LLC.
1201 North Market St. Suite 111, Wilmington, DE, 19801
support@101.inc